Alfa Romeo commissions new Disco Volante

Alfa Romeo has paid tribute to the 60th birthday of its 1900 C52 ‘Disco Volante’ by commissioning a 2013 edition of the car.

Toyota again recalling 880,584 RAV4 and Lexus vehicles

Toyota is recalling 880,584 RAV4 SUVs and Lexus HS 250h sedans in the U.S. and Canada because a repair announced last year may not have solved a safety problem.
